CC -!- FUNCTION: Involved in the restart of stalled replication forks.
CC Recognizes and binds the arrested nascent DNA chain at stalled
CC replication forks. It can open the DNA duplex, via its helicase
CC activity, and promote assembly of the primosome and loading of the
CC major replicative helicase DnaB onto DNA. {ECO:0000256|HAMAP-
CC Rule:MF_00983}.
CC -!- SUBUNIT: Component of the primosome. {ECO:0000256|HAMAP-Rule:MF_00983}.
CC -!- SIMILARITY: Belongs to the helicase family. PriA subfamily.
CC {ECO:0000256|HAMAP-Rule:MF_00983}.
